Abstract

The development of science and technology and along with advances in the field of industry, especially in the field of machinery, various tools were created to simplify and increase human comfort in fulfilling their needs. The workpiece gripping mechanism on the sitting drill machine works by being controlled manually using a control lever, making it difficult for the operator to operate and making the processing time long. The author will conduct research on the design of workpiece gripping tools using a magnetic vise on a drilling machine. It is hoped that the design of this magnetic vise can reduce the work of an operator and can shorten the time of installing the workpiece so that it can increase the work productivity of the drilling machine, reduce operating costs and increase the work safety of an operator. From the results of the analysis of the design of the Magnetic Vise designer, it can be concluded that the circular magnetic field around the wire is 8100π x 10-4 Tesla, Resultant of Magnetic Induction in Parallel Wire B1 = 18 x 10-5 Tesla and B2 = 10.8 x 10 -5 Tesla, Resultant magnitude of magnetic induction Bp = 28.8 x 10-5 Tesla. The solenoid is a coilshaped wire with fairly tight turns and has a length of = 360 cm with a number of turns = 150, the magnitude of the magnetic induction at the end of the solenoid is different from the magnitude of the magnetic induction at the center of the solenoid. The magnitude of the magnetic induction at the center of the solenoid is 45 x 10-5 Tesla. larger than the solenoid tip by 11.25 x 10-5 Tesla.

Abstract

The shaft is a rotating stationary member, usually spherical in cross section, the shaft may receive bending loads, tensile loads, compressive loads or torsional loads acting alone or in combination with one another. The propeller turbine shaft is made using a conventional lathe from the Indonesian Institute of Sciences (LIPI). The shafts made have stratified diameters with diameters of 8 mm, 10 mm, 15 mm and 24 mm with an overall length of 595 mm and has a thread in one part of the shaft. The axle uses ST.37 material, dural rod material and for the outside of the shaft (casing) using aluminum. Dural is a high strength aluminum based alloy with the addition of copper, magnesium and manganese.

Abstract

Based on the results of research in Majalengka Regency, it was found that there were 200 semi-finished wood processing secondary industries, spread over 26 sub-districts with the type of wood used being dominated by teak, mahogany, these types of wood are used for semi-finished materials in the form of frames, doors, windows, cabinets, sideboard and chairs. There is also production of wood that is native to Indonesia, namely wood carving. Wood carving has its own uniqueness because it is a human creation based on an aesthetic sense according to what the human himself wants. Wood carving works of art are usually created using sculpting techniques. The creation of works of wood carving with the arrangement of elements so that meaningful elements are formed and one must have creative sculpting skills to produce works that are good, attractive and have meaning and high aesthetic value as well as being useful in people's lives.
